Nottinghamshire County Council is seeking a Residential Social Care Worker for The Big House in Edwinstowe to support children with intellectual disabilities with dignity and professionalism.
The role is permanent, 37 hours per week on-site with early and late shifts, including weekends.
You will help meet physical, emotional and health care needs in a warm, nurturing environment and contribute to care plans and records.
